Cracks

A pebble thrown by your lawnmowers crashing into the window, a favorite vase tipped over by a cat, or a abrupt change in the weather can all cause cracks in your windows. Cracks like this can be repaired at home if you're willing make a few efforts. If your crack is bigger than an inch or if you have a single-paned windows, or a double-paned window with holes in both panes, it is best to consult an expert.

You can repair a small crack or one at the frame's edge by applying a stripe of clear packing tape along the edges of. This will stop the crack from expanding and seal the crack to the exterior, keeping out the bugs, rain, wind and other debris. Be aware, however, 257634 that this fix is only temporary since cracks in glass tend to grow over time.

For more severe cracks in the glass you can use two-part epoxy to fill the cracks. First, you must thoroughly clean the area affected and take out the broken glass pieces. Mix the epoxy in an area that is well ventilated on a piece of paper plate. The mixture is typically made up of a 50/50 mixture of hardener and resin but you should adhere to the directions for the product you're using. When the mixture is mixed, it becomes thick quickly and must be utilized immediately. Apply the adhesive and smooth it into place with your putty knives. Allow to dry for five minutes.

Another DIY solution to fix cracks is to use clear nail polish. The nail polish functions similarly to super glue. It will fill and bond the cracks, preventing their spread. Make sure you let the nail polish fully dry, since cleaning or washing the area can cause it to come off. You can also make use of the caulking gun for filling gaps that exist between your frame and glass. This is essential, especially for older windows that are beginning to age. These gaps could let water and other elements to get into the home.

Leaks

Indoor accidents, such as a misplaced baseball or a furniture move that was not well planned are the most common cause of broken glass. Likewise, outdoor incidents such as strong winds can blow the glass off its frame. Caulking is a method to repair cracks in glass. This repair method can be accomplished using silicone or polysulfide caulking, dependent on the kind of glass used and the materials used in making the frame.

The ideal time to complete this window glass repair is when the weather is warm and dry. This permits you to apply the caulking while it is dry and allows it time to cure before it's exposed to rain. It is essential to look at the window from both outside and inside to identify where the leak is. It's also worth checking that the weep holes are free of obstructions like insect corpses and debris, because this can prevent water from leaking through the bottom of the frame.

If you notice an area of water, this indicates that the window is leaking. Make use of a pry-bar to remove the existing trim to examine the joint. If you find evidence of rot, then this will need to be replaced with a wood filler product before applying the caulking. After cleaning and sanding the surface, caulking can be applied. It should dry overnight.

A structural leak is caused by a damaged or rotten window frame. This is harder to spot because it's not always directly beneath the window. If you notice damp patches on the walls in the vicinity of the frame, then it's likely that there's a gap in the wall that is letting water enter and get into the window studs.

In this instance, it's best to have a professional assess the situation and recommend the best plan of action. If the problem is severe, then it's probably a good idea to replace the window altogether, which will enable you to enjoy better energy efficiency within your home.

Broken Panes

If a bad storm or a baseball thrown by children, or another incident causes your window glass to breaking into shards, you should contact an expert. Most DIYers can replace one pane of glass in tiny, narrow windows. However replacing double-paned windows requires specific tools that should be left to the professionals.

When a double pane window breaks, a gap that is energy-efficient is created. To prevent the cold air, water, and critters from making a way into your home and 257634 [More Information and facts] adding to your utility bills, you should call a window repair professional to replace the entire window unit instead of just the broken piece of glass.

The first step to repair a double-paned window is to remove the old glass from the frame. Wearing protective eyewear and gloves take care to break the glass fragments into pieces that can be manipulated. Once you've removed the glass and putty knife to scrape off the glazing compound and glazing points. This is messy, but it's important to ensure that the glass will fit within the window frame.

Make use of a scraper once the wood is exposed to smooth it. If necessary a chisel may be used to cut away any areas of wood molding that aren't tight enough or glued to the frame of the window. To stop mold and rot make sure to seal the wood using linseed or clear window caulk.

Double-glazed windows require the assistance of a professional to avoid any issues. Double-glazed windows differ in terms of size from single panes, and need to be designed by a professional to ensure that they fit properly.

Replacement

Most homeowners replace window glass in the event of cracks, broken or if their single-paned windows have become old and outdated. It can be a costly project, but could also improve energy efficiency and reduce noise within the home. It is recommended to contact an expert to install the new windows in order to be sure that the installation is completed correctly. A professional will be familiar with the different types of glass available and will select the best one for your home. They also know the proper way to install it, which can help you save money in the long run.

If you've got a crack in your window pane first thing to do is tape it with masking tape or packing tape, stretching it over each side of the fracture. This will prevent the crack from expanding as you work on repairing it. After that, you can apply clear nail polish to the crack to help hold it together and protect it from the elements. You can apply up to three layers, and let each layer completely dry between applications.

You can use a utility knife to take off old glazing putty. You'll also need to chip off any nails or clips used to secure the pane. Once you have removed the old pane, clean the edges of the glass and frame to ensure that there aren't any fragments left behind. After that, you can install the window pane. If there is a gap, you can use silicone caulk to fill it and allow the glass to adhere to the frame.

The same procedure can be used for larger windows, although it might be more difficult. You will require a ladder to reach second story windows, and you might need to take out decorative elements like mullions and muntins, which separate the panes of glass to make them look more attractive. This kind of work should be left to a professional window repair or 257634 replacement company, as they can handle the task quickly and safely. They are also familiar with the correct procedures for cleaning up debris, which could stop it from falling on pets or family members.
